We were really looking forward to eating here tonight. There were 4 of us. We had reservations. We got seated right away which was great. As we were waiting for waitress to take our order, we heard a loud bell being rung. My back was to it so it startled me every time they rang it and it was extremely loud. It reminded me of the big bell that would be rung on a farm to notify you to come in for dinner. Our same waitress brought our dinners out and had no idea who had what. She never checked in on us until she started taking away our plates. She even asked our friend while he was eating if she could take his plate. Throughout the whole dinner, the bell kept being rung. So I finally asked the waitress, what's with the bell ... and she informed us that it is rung when the wait staff is not there when the food comes out. The 4 of us were not impressed. The food was okay. The atmosphere was disappointing, the service was mediocre and we probably won't go back. She didn't even ask if we wanted 1 or 2 checks. It could have been a really nice dinner, It just wasn't.
